desafinada Posted February 21, 2017 Report Share Posted February 21, 2017 We recently made this trip coming south. We stayed at Baymount Suites in Tucson then Holiday Inn Express in Guaymas. The new bypasses for Mazatlan and Tepic are huge time savers. We stayed in Culiacan but won't recommend the hotel we used. There is a ZAR close to the cuota that we will try next time. We were not traveling with pets.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
RVGRINGO Posted February 21, 2017 Report Share Posted February 21, 2017 Motel Paraîso in Culiacan is excellent if traveling with pets. Very secure, economical, good restaurant with room service & grassy area for dogs. Either rooms or bungalows are available. Google will find it for you, just off the 15D and convenient to Centro.
